The Cole Hersee 24213 is a 12V, 200A continuous solenoid featuring superior silver tungsten carbide contacts for enhanced durability and conductivity. Designed as a direct replacement for the popular #24143 model, it includes copper threaded studs and steel terminals with all necessary hardware for secure installation. Its plated steel housing and robust construction make it ideal for demanding automotive and motorhome applications.

Works very well with much greater capacity than OEM.
This solenoid replaced the battery disconnect solenoid in our motorhome. The original solenoid only had three lugs and this one had four. Adding a ground wire to the 4th lug provided the necessary ground connection. Installation was simple and the solenoid has been working perfectly. The OEM solenoid was only rated at 85 amps for continuous duty and this one is 200 amps continuous, which was the main reason I selected it.

It's a good value for a 200-amp rated relay from a name brand ...
This is a genuine Cole Hersee relay. It's a good value for a 200-rated relay from a name brand vendor. I'm using it to isolate two batteries in my 07 Tacoma (originally wth a 130 amp alternator; now with a 200-amp). I do wish the studs were a little longer. I replaced the nut and split washer with a serrated flanged nut to fit two battery lugs. But I needed room for one more lug and had to install a junction block. I strongly suspect other relays have same length studs, so I'm not really faulting the design. Will be upgrading to a 200 amp alternator soon; then, I'll really see how the relay holds up. 4/6/17 update: Installed the 200-amp alternator about a month ago. Relay is doing it's job as expected. Will bump up to 5 stars if relay gives me another year of worry-free service. 3/28/19 update: solenoid continues to function as expected. My daughter gave it a challenge. She left my 400 watt inverter on and left the solenoid on (Iโm using a manual switch). That killed both batteries, but the solenoid points held up and the solenoid lives on. Raising rating to five stars.
